Overview
Placement Trainee Designer – Kidswear – 12 month FTC. We have an exciting opportunity for a student seeking a placement year to join our Girlswear division for 12 months. This role will give you the chance to work across a wide variety of product areas, gaining valuable hands-on experience within one of the most dynamic parts of our business.
The Girlswear team design and develop new ranges, managing everything from trend prediction and concept design through to technical development and product selection. At Next, we’re proud to be market leaders in childrenswear, known for our exceptional attention to detail, creativity and strong sales performance. It’s a fast-paced, highly creative environment where you’ll see how we adapt to different brand DNAs and maintain the highest standards across all our ranges.
During your placement you’ll have the opportunity to go on inspiration shopping trips, meet with suppliers, and take on a high level of responsibility from day one. You’ll work alongside our talented designers, gaining exposure to multiple categories and building the skills to help you grow and thrive in your future career.
The day to day
- Provide support throughout the whole design process from planning new ranges through to product selection.
- Collate design research, identify key trends, and prepare and update design boards for each season as required.
- Collaborate with Print and Graphics team to ensure cohesive and creative design development.
- Assist with the production of design packs where required.
- Provide administrative support to the Design Team, taking responsibility for tasks such as day to day department requests, colour matching and archiving fabrics.

About Us
You know Next, but did you know we’re a FTSE-100 retail company employing over 35,000 people across the UK and Ireland. We’re the UK’s 2nd largest fashion retailer and for Kidswear we’re the market leader. At the last count we have over 500 stores, plus the Next Online and it’s now possible to buy on-line from over 70 countries around the world. We’ve gone global!
